INGREDIENTS
- 1 tablespoon oil
- 3 lbs london broil beef , cut into 1-inch cubes
- 4 cups mushrooms , quartered
- 3 cups Guinness stout
- 1 (14ounce)can beef broth
- 3/4 cup steak sauce, your choice
- 1 large onion , coarsely chopped
- 3 tablespoons grainy mustard
- 3 stalks celery , sliced
- 1 sheet frozen puff pastry , thawed and cut into 6 pieces
DIRECTIONS
- Heat oil in a large heavy pot over medium-high heat.Add London broil and cook until well browned on all sides.Add mushrooms, Guinness, broth, steak sauce, onion and mustard.Cook, covered, over low heat for 1 hour.Crack lid and cook for 1 hour more.Stir in celery.Preheat oven to 400°FSpoon beef mixture into 6 oven-safe bowls.Top each with a square of puff pastry, stretching to cover top.Bake for 20-25 minutes or until pastry is golden brown.
